The Department of Information Science at the University of North Texas (UNT) proposes a three-year NSF REU site for 10 undergraduate students from outside of UNT to participate each summer in a 10-week residential program. The objectives of the program are to 1) expose undergraduates to real-world, innovative, and interdisciplinary research focused on creating, applying, and sharing rich vector embeddings, 2) encourage more undergraduate students to continue their academic careers and seek graduate degrees in AI-related fields including Data Science, Computer Science, and Information Science, and 3) develop research skills and improve communication and collaborative skills in undergraduate students.
